Step-by-step explanation:

The point-slope form of a linear function is given by the equation y - y1 = m(x - x1), where (x1, y1) is a point on the line and m is the slope. In this case, the given point is (120, 70) and the slope is 1/4. Substituting these values into the equation, we have:

y - 70 = 1/4(x - 120)

Expanding the equation:

y - 70 = 1/4x - 30

Further simplifying:

y = 1/4x - 30 + 70

y = 1/4x + 40
